37-584A BR 45T TTA Tank Wagon 'Ciba-Geigy' Blue No.BRT57661 Class-70 After the sinking of theBritains railways have long been used to transport oil and petroleum products and the 45 Ton Tank Wagons, later given the TOPS code TTA, were introduced by British Rail to replace an ageing fleet of private owner tank wagons of various design. Used extensively throughout Britain for many decades, the final examples have recently been withdrawn from traffic.
